In modern industrial facilities, energy systems and infrastructure projects, visibility is one of the most important factors for operational success. If a system cannot be monitored effectively, it cannot be managed effectively.
SCADA systems provide the visibility and control needed to manage complex processes. They collect data from field devices, sensors, machines and electrical systems, allowing operators to monitor system status, detect alarms, analyze performance and control processes from a centralized platform.
A well-designed SCADA infrastructure helps companies reduce response times, prevent failures, improve maintenance planning and increase operational efficiency. Instead of reacting to problems after they occur, organizations can identify early warning signs and take preventive action.
SCADA systems are especially valuable in energy distribution, industrial automation, water systems, infrastructure projects, production facilities and large commercial buildings. They enable remote monitoring, real-time data access and better coordination between technical teams.
The strength of a SCADA system depends on correct engineering. Field devices, communication networks, control panels, software architecture, data security and user interface design must be planned carefully according to project requirements.
